Installation

Unpack and inspect contents. Place on a level surface with adequate clearance.

  1. Connect water supply: Ensure proper connection to water line.
  2. Level the refrigerator: Adjust leveling legs as needed.
  3. Plug into AC power: Ensure the outlet is grounded.

WARNING! Refrigerator is heavy; lift with care to avoid injury. Ensure all connections are secure.

Maintenance

Regularly check and clean the condenser coils. Replace water filter every 6 months for optimal performance.

Troubleshooting

SymptomPossible CauseCorrective Action
Refrigerator not coolingPower supply issueCheck power connection and settings.
Ice maker not workingWater supply issueEnsure water line is connected and turned on.
Noise from refrigeratorVibrationEnsure refrigerator is level and stable.
Water dispenser not workingClogged filterReplace water filter and check connections.
